亲爱的网友,你能搜到本文中,说明您很希望了解这个问题,以下内容就是我们收集整理的相关资料,希望该答案能满足您的要求
Excel2003绿色精简版是一种无需安装,即可直接运行的Excel2003软件的版本。它不需要在计算机上进行完整的安装程序,而是将其所有文件都存储在一个单独的目录中。这种版本的软件通常是经过裁剪和压缩,以便在使用时消耗更少的系统资源。
2. 绿色精简版的适用场景
Excel2003绿色精简版适用于以下情况:
(1)计算机资源有限:绿色精简版消耗的系统资源更少,适用于计算机性能较差、内存和磁盘空间较小的情况,尤其适用于一些老旧电脑。
(2)需要使用Excel功能:虽然绿色精简版相比完整版缺少一些功能,但仍可以满足大部分用户的需求。如果只是用来浏览或编辑一些Excel文档,那么绿色精简版是一个好选择。
(3)快捷移动:绿色精简版可以被放置在任何地方,如U盘、移动硬盘等便携设备中,非常适合移动办公、出差工作等需要随时使用Excel的场景。
3. Excel2003绿色精简版与完整版的区别
(1)安装过程:完整版需要在计算机上进行安装,在安装过程中会要求输入用户的信息和进行一些设置,而绿色精简版则无需安装,直接解压即可使用。
(2)软件大小:完整版相对较大,需要安装的程序文件通常在几百兆字节左右,而绿色精简版则较小,在几十兆字节以下。
(3)系统资源的消耗:完整版需要较高的计算机配置,消耗更多的系统资源,绿色精简版则耗费更少。
(4)功能:相对于完整版,绿色精简版将一些不常用的功能裁剪掉了,但对于一般用户的需求而言,绿色精简版已经足够。
4. 如何获取Excel2003绿色精简版
(1)到官方网站下载:在Excel2003官方网站上可以找到绿色精简版的链接,直接下载即可。
(2)通过第三方下载网站下载:在一些下载网站上,可以找到Excel2003绿色精简版的下载链接,但需要格外小心,以防下载到含有病毒或恶意软件的文件。
(3)其他途径:某些互联网社区或论坛中有专门针对Excel2003绿色精简版的资源分享,可以到这些地方寻找。
5. 绿色精简版的使用方法
(1)解压缩下载的文件:一般下载后是一个压缩包,需要将其解压到任何一个目录下,如D:\\Excel2003
(2)打开Excel2003软件:打开解压出来的目录,双击.exe文件即可打开Excel2003软件。
(3)开始使用:就可以开始使用Excel2003了,与完整版的使用基本相同,只是一些不常用的功能被省略掉了。
(4)设置软件语言:Excel2003绿色精简版中默认是英文版,如果希望使用中文版,可以在Excel2003目录下找到CHT文件夹,将prcintl.dll更名为enintl.dll即可实现软件界面的汉化。
6. Excel2003绿色精简版的注意事项
(1)不要删除重要文件:由于Excel2003绿色精简版将所有文件都存储在一个目录下,因此在使用时需要特别注意,不要将任何Excel2003文件或目录删除或移动到错误的位置。
(2)无法与其他Office软件进行互相调用:由于绿色精简版只包含Excel功能,因此无法与其他Office软件实现无缝互操作,如Word或PowerPoint。
(3)对于大型数据或复杂的Excel操作可能存在性能问题:由于绿色精简版需要占用很少的计算机资源,因此,对于大型的数据或复杂的Excel操作,可能会出现性能问题。
(4)需要防止病毒和恶意软件:由于Excel2003绿色精简版通常是从非官方来源下载的,存在着安全风险。使用前需要先进行防病毒扫描,不要轻易打开经不信任的Excel文件。
7. 绿色精简版的用户评价
大多数用户对Excel2003绿色精简版评价比较好,认为其运行速度快,资源消耗少,方便携带,尤其适用于旧电脑和计算资源有限的环境下使用。虽然绿色精简版相对完整版存在一些限制,但对于大多数用户而言,其已经完全满足了日常使用Excel的需求。
1. 什么是Excel工作簿绿色化?
Excel工作簿绿色化的含义是在打包Excel文件时,将所需的相关文件一次性打包到Excel文件中,这样可以在不安装任何辅助文件的情况下直接运行Excel文件,达到绿色化的低耦合目的。
2. Excel工作簿绿色化的应用场景?
随着Excel工作的日趋专业化和数码化,应用范围也越来越广泛,如报表分析、数据汇总、工作进度管理等等。绿色化的实现可以增加Excel文件的便携性,从而适用于各种场合,比如演讲、展示、邮件传输等等。
3. 怎样实现Excel工作簿绿色化?
Excel工作簿绿色化的实现需要考虑以下几个步骤:
3.1. 创建Excel工作簿包
首先,我们需要创建一个Excel工作簿包。这是将所需的资源打包到Excel文件中的关键步骤。在Excel中创建一个新工作簿时,通过“文件”菜单中“另存为”选项卡下的“Excel二进制工作簿”或“Excel 97-2003工作簿”的选项可以保存Excel工作簿包。
3.2. 开启VBA编辑器
在Windows环境下,按下“Alt+F11”快捷键,打开“Microsoft Visual Basic for Applications”窗口。在Mac OS环境下,单击“工具”菜单中的“宏”选项,随后单击“Visual Basic Editor”选项。
3.3. 添加VBA代码
通过添加VBA代码,我们可以将所需的资源打包到Excel文件中。以下是一个简单的VBA代码示例:
Sub WaterMark()
With ActiveSheet.PageSetup
.CenterHeader = \"&G\"
.Zoom = 90
.TopMargin = Application.InchesToPoints(0.75)
.BottomMargin = Application.InchesToPoints(0.75)
.LeftMargin = Application.InchesToPoints(0.71)
.RightMargin = Application.InchesToPoints(0.71)
.HeaderMargin = Application.InchesToPoints(0.3)
.FooterMargin = Application.InchesToPoints(0.3)
End With
End Sub
上述代码将在Excel文件中添加一个水印,修改打印页面的属性和外部属性,如果Excel文件需要使用其他资源,可以通过类似的代码添加。
3.4. 创建自定义Ribbon
通过创建一个自定义的Ribbon,可以将我们需要的宏代码集成在Excel的主界面上,使得我们的Excel工作簿文件具有更好的可操作性。以下是一个简单的Ribbon论坛代码示例:
'----------------------------------------------------------------------
' Purpose: This file contains a collection of macros that
' provides various utilities for customizing the
' QAT and Ribbon in Excel 2007
'
' Currently, this file contains the following macros:
' 1. GetRibbonHeight
' 2. GetQATHeight
' 3. AddButtonToCustomMenu
' 4. WriteRibbonXML
' 5. GetRibbonXML
'
' Author: Ron de Bruin; rondebruin@msn.com
' Date: 21-March-2011
'----------------------------------------------------------------------
Option Explicit
'==========================================
' Helper function to get Ribbon height
'==========================================
Function GetRibbonHeight()
GetRibbonHeight = CommandBars(\"Ribbon\").Top + 95
End Function
'==========================================
' Helper function to get QAT height
'==========================================
Function GetQATHeight()
GetQATHeight = CommandBars(\"Quick Access Toolbar\").Height
End Function
'==========================================
' Function to add custom button to existing menu
'==========================================
Function AddButtonToCustomMenu.buttonMenu As Office.CommandBarPopup
Dim buttonControls As Office.CommandBarControls
Dim buttonControl As Office.CommandBarButton
Dim buttonMenu As Office.CommandBarPopup
' Check if button menu already exists
On Error Resume Next
Set buttonMenu = CommandBars.FindControl(Tag:=buttonMenuTag)
On Error GoTo 0
If buttonMenu Is Nothing Then
' Add button menu
Set buttonMenu = CommandBars.Add(Type:=msoControlPopup, _
Before:=9, _
Temporary:=True, _
Tag:=buttonMenuTag, _
Caption:=\"Custom Button Menu\")
End If
' Add button to menu
Set buttonControls = buttonMenu.Controls
Set buttonControl = buttonControls.Add(Type:=msoControlButton, _
Before:=1, _
Caption:=\"Custom Button\", _
FaceId:=59, _
Tag:=\"CustomButton\")
' Set the OnAction property for the custom button
With buttonControl
.OnAction = \"CustomButtonMacro\"
.ToolTipText = \"Custom Button Tooltip Text\"
End With
' Return menu
Set AddButtonToCustomMenu.buttonMenu = buttonMenu
End Function
'==========================================
' Subroutine to write Ribbon XML to workbook
'==========================================
Sub WriteRibbonXML(xmlString As String)
Dim ribbonXMLPart As Office.CustomXMLPart
On Error Resume Next
Set ribbonXMLPart = ThisWorkbook.CustomXMLParts(\"RibbonXML\")
If ribbonXMLPart Is Nothing Then
Set ribbonXMLPart = ThisWorkbook.CustomXMLParts.Add
ribbonXMLPart.LoadXML (xmlString)
ribbonXMLPart.DocumentElement.Attributes.Append _
ribbonXMLPart.XMLDocument.createAttribute(\"xmlns\")
ribbonXMLPart.DocumentElement.Attributes(\"xmlns\").Value = _
\"http://schemas.microsoft.com/office/2006/01/customui\"
ribbonXMLPart.NamespaceManager.AddNamespace _
\"ns\", \"http://schemas.microsoft.com/office/2006/01/customui\"
ribbonXMLPart.BuiltIn = True
Else
ribbonXMLPart.Delete
End If
On Error GoTo 0
End Sub
'==========================================
' Function to read Ribbon XML from workbook
'==========================================
Function GetRibbonXML() As String
Dim ribbonXMLPart As Office.CustomXMLPart
Dim tempStream As ADODB.Stream
On Error GoTo ErrHandler
Set ribbonXMLPart = ThisWorkbook.CustomXMLParts(\"RibbonXML\")
Set tempStream = New ADODB.Stream
tempStream.Open
ribbonXMLPart.Save tempStream
GetRibbonXML = tempStream.ReadText(-1)
ExitFunction:
Set tempStream = Nothing
Exit Function
ErrHandler:
GetRibbonXML = \"\"
Resume ExitFunction
End Function
然后将上述代码复制到个人宏(Personal Macro Workbook),以确保在其他Excel工作簿文件打开时可用。
4. 总结
Excel工作簿绿色化不仅增加了Excel文件的便携性和可操作性,还可以提高工作效率。上述步骤描述的是通过VBA代码实现Excel工作簿绿色化的基本过程,对于需要动态分配和使用资源的Excel文件,可以通过功能更加强大的VBA代码来实现Excel工作簿绿色化。无论是将Excel文件用于日常工作还是作为学习Excel技术的资料,Excel工作簿绿色化都能带来更加出色的使用体验。
不知这篇文章是否帮您解答了与标题相关的疑惑,如果您对本篇文章满意,请劳驾您在文章结尾点击“顶一下”,以示对该文章的肯定,如果您不满意,则也请“踩一下”,以便督促我们改进该篇文章。如果您想更进步了解相关内容,可查看文章下方的相关链接,那里很可能有你想要的内容。最后,感谢客官老爷的御览